A strong partial board is an upper region the producer worked on plus a bottom band of unfinished rows. Freeze the top, hand the tail to an exact constraint solver, and read off which half sets the ceiling: the producer's structure or the last-rows endgame the producer finished cheaply.

Track per-colour half-edge supply against frontier demand inside a break-budget DFS, and prune whenever the colour deficit or its parity exceeds the breaks that remain. Sound by construction; the savings compound with depth.
